“We already have over a thousand registered to sing carols, which makes us very happy, and this only confirms that this event of ours is already part of the pre-Christmas time in the Czech Republic. The Great Square, where the event took place regularly and where thousands of people went to sing, unfortunately had to cancel its markets and programs due to government measures. Nevertheless, this event will take place. When you can’t sing carols outside, people can connect online from the warmth of their homes, “explained Jitka Peroutková, Deník’s marketing manager.
It is Deník from the Vltava Labe Media publishing family that has been organizing the event Czechs Singing Carols for eleven years.
On the website ceskozpivakoledy.cz will start singing carols on Wednesday, December 8 at 6 p.m.
We will broadcast live and carol singing performed by the band Čechomor, so you can enjoy the early evening and sing along with it.
“We are already looking forward to Wednesday evening, for the first time other colleagues from the band will play and sing with us – accordionist Honza Kolář and bassist Lukáš Čunta. In addition, we will have a great guest, dulcimer player Zuzana Čechová, “said Karel Holas, singer and violinist of the band Čechomor.

The event is also traditionally supported by Czech Radio, where you can also tune in to carols on December 8 at 6 pm and sing on the radio, for example.
“This year, too, we will sing three carols, which we already know from previous years, and two, which the readers chose in the vote. They are I bring you a newspaper, Christ the Lord is born, I will go together to Bethlehem, Happiness, health, holy peace and the Wallachian Sheep Sheep. We will end the singing with a song Christmas, Christmas is coming, “Said Jitka Peroutková, adding:” I’m really looking forward to singing with you, even if it’s only online again! “(Red)
